Muffat, pupil of Lully and Corelli, composed his concerto 'Victoria Maesta' ('Sad Victory') in 1689 as organist and chamber musician in the court of the archbishop of Salzburg. The title refers to the taking of Belgrad during which the archbishop's brother was killed in 1688; therefore the piece begins with a solemn funeral march in C minor, in elaborate and artistic contrapuntal technique in the sense of Corelli's adagio type.
